Which scenarios have a negative correlation? Check all that apply.

Mathematics
1 answer:
azamat3 years ago
4 0

Negative correlation is defined as an inverse relationship between two entities. If entity 1 increases, entity 2 decreases and if entity 2 increases, then entity 1 decreases.

According to this definition, option 1 and 5 are right answers.

1) the number of calories consumed and the amount of weight lost by a person - if more calories are consumed, person gains weight. If less calories are consumed, person loses weight.

5) the thickness of the ice on a lake and the likelihood of falling through the ice - if the ice sheet is thick, its less likely to fall and vice versa.
